America’s Physician Groups publish 7 key reasons why the national spending plan is bad for health care.
On July 1, the Senate approved the One Big Beautiful Bill Act, the national spending plan supported by President Donald J. Trump.
For months, health care organizations have been warning of potential serious consequences across the health care sector. In response to the Senate vote, America’s Physician Groups (APG) President and CEO Susan Dentzer published a statement with seven key reason why the bill is a major setback for the U.S. health care system and health policy.
This slideshow presents those reasons outlined by APG.
